An amazing new book is out called THE FIXER Moguls, Mobsters, Movie Stars and Marilyn.
The book is about famed Hollywood Private Detective FRED OTASH.
JEANNE CARMEN is featured on the entire page 14


In the book it states, “I would not discover her identity until over a decade later, on August 25th, 2003, when I tuned in to a special episode of Larry King Live dedicated to the forty-first anniversary of Marilyn Monroe’s death. Larry introduced her as “Jeanne Carmen, Marilyn’s closest friend in Hollywood.”
During the interview, which dealt primarily with the mysterious circumstances of Monroe’s death. Carmen told King in no uncertain terms that Marilyn had affairs with both Kennedy brothers, that she lived in the apartment next door to Marilyn on Doheny Drive, and that their apartments were “attached,” so she was always over there and had often seen Bobby Kennedy — whom she insisted Marilyn loved.
She then told King that she believed the rumors that the Kennedy brothers were somehow associated with her passing, at which point he asked her to elaborate.
